Mr. Gray was a native of Ocilla, Georgia, but had lived most of his life in Macon, Georgia. He was a graduate of Ocilla High School and Southern Business University in Atlanta, Georgia. He was retired from Robins Air Force Base after 25 years of service. He was a member of Lizella Baptist Church and Royce Bledsoe Sunday School Class.
Mr. Gray was the son of Mr. R.W. Gray and mother Mattie H. Gray of Ocilla. He served his country during World War II in the United States Army. He was a Supply Sergeant for the 3230nd Engineers Service Battalion, stationed in France.
Mr. Gray and his wife Barbara, of 65 years, lived at Lake Tobesofkee for 28 years. He enjoyed fishing, eating out with friends, and working out in his beautiful yard. He and Barbara were in the process of settling at Baptist Village.
